For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 478 students in the neighborhood of Airport Sub, Detroit, MI.
The top-ranked public preschool in Airport Sub is Al Holmes Academy Of Blended Learning.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Airport Sub, Detroit, MI public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 20% (versus the Michigan public pre school average of 33%), and reading proficiency score of 20% (versus the 40%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 81%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Michigan public preschool average of 39% (majority Black).
